Title: Motion of scandium ions in Sc{sub 2}C{sub 84} observed by {sub 45}Sc solution NMR

Journal Article · · Journal of Physical Chemistry
DOI:https://doi.org/10.1021/jp960421w· OSTI ID:263137

We have used {sub 45}Sc solution NMR spectroscopy to show for the first time the internal motion of the scandium ions in two Sc{sub 2}C{sub 84} isomers. In one isomer the two scandium ions are equivalent over the temperature range 238-433 K, whereas in the second isomer there are two inequivalent scandium ions below 383 K. At 383 K coalescence occurs, and above that temperature the scandium ions become equivalent. The processes are reversible, and we believe this is the first time such phenomena have been observed. 27 refs., 4 figs.
